地理空间数据库
- 格式:ppt
- 大小:2.25 MB
- 文档页数:43
4地理信息系统空间数据库地理信息系统(GIS)在当今的社会发展中扮演着至关重要的角色,而空间数据库则是地理信息系统的核心组成部分。
它就像是一个巨大的数字仓库,专门用来存储和管理与地理空间相关的各种数据。
那么,什么是地理信息系统空间数据库呢?简单来说,它是一种用于存储、管理和查询地理空间数据的数据库系统。
这些数据包括但不限于地理位置、地形地貌、土地利用、道路网络、水系分布等等。
与传统的数据库相比,空间数据库具有独特的特点和功能,能够处理和分析空间位置关系,为地理信息系统的应用提供强大的数据支持。
空间数据库中的数据类型多种多样。
有点数据,比如一个城市的坐标点;有线数据,例如一条河流的走向;还有面数据,像是一个湖泊的范围。
此外,还有栅格数据和矢量数据之分。
栅格数据就像是一幅由像素组成的图片,每个像素代表一个特定的地理区域和属性值。
矢量数据则是通过点、线、面的坐标来精确描述地理实体的形状和位置。
为了有效地管理这些复杂的数据,空间数据库采用了一系列特殊的技术和结构。
其中,索引技术是非常关键的。
它就像是一本书的目录,能够帮助我们快速找到所需的数据。
常见的空间索引包括 R 树、四叉树等。
通过这些索引结构,空间数据库能够在大量的数据中迅速定位到与查询条件相关的部分,大大提高了数据检索的效率。
空间数据库的存储方式也有讲究。
它不仅要考虑数据的存储空间,还要保证数据的读写速度和完整性。
在存储数据时,需要根据数据的类型、规模和使用频率等因素,选择合适的存储介质和存储策略。
例如,对于经常访问的热点数据,可以采用高速缓存来提高访问速度;对于大规模的历史数据,可以采用压缩存储来节省空间。
数据的质量对于空间数据库来说至关重要。
不准确、不完整或不一致的数据可能会导致错误的分析结果和决策。
因此,在数据采集、录入和更新的过程中,需要严格遵循相关的标准和规范,进行数据质量控制和检查。
同时,要建立有效的数据更新机制,确保数据库中的数据能够及时反映现实世界的变化。
如何进行地理信息系统的空间数据库设计与管理地理信息系统(Geographic Information System,简称GIS)是一种用于存储、管理、分析和展现地理数据的系统。
而地理信息系统的核心组成部分之一就是空间数据库,它是存储地理数据的关键。
本文将就如何进行地理信息系统的空间数据库设计与管理展开讨论。
一、空间数据库的设计1. 数据需求分析在进行空间数据库设计之前,首先要进行数据需求分析。
这一步骤是非常重要的,它涉及到对地理数据使用者的需求进行全面的了解,以确定数据库需要支持的功能和提供的数据类型。
2. 数据模型选择选择合适的数据模型是空间数据库设计的基础。
根据不同的需求,可以选择层次模型、关系模型、对象模型或者面向对象模型等。
在选择数据模型的过程中,要充分考虑数据库的性能、可扩展性和易用性。
3. 空间数据结构设计空间数据是地理信息系统中最核心的数据类型之一。
在设计空间数据结构时,可以选择点、线、面等几何对象来表示地理要素,并且要确定几何对象的属性。
4. 数据库表设计根据数据模型和空间数据结构的设计,进行数据库表的设计。
在设计表结构时,要合理划分不同的逻辑单元,并确定各个属性的数据类型和约束条件。
二、空间数据库的管理1. 数据采集数据采集是获取地理数据的过程。
常见的数据采集方法包括GPS测量、遥感影像解译、地理调查等。
在进行数据采集时,要注意数据的准确性和完整性,确保采集到的数据能符合数据库设计的要求。
2. 数据输入与编辑将采集到的地理数据输入到数据库中,并进行相应的编辑。
数据输入的过程中要尽量避免错误和重复,可以通过数据验证和数据清洗等手段来确保数据的质量。
3. 数据存储与索引将数据存储到数据库中,并对数据进行索引以提高查询和分析的效率。
在进行数据存储和索引时,要考虑数据库的性能和空间数据的特点,选择合适的存储结构和索引策略。
4. 数据查询与分析通过SQL查询语言或者专门的GIS分析工具,进行数据查询和分析。
地理空间数据库在当今数字化的时代,地理空间数据成为了我们理解和管理世界的重要工具。
而地理空间数据库,作为存储、管理和分析这些数据的核心设施,发挥着不可或缺的作用。
想象一下,当我们打开手机上的地图应用,查找附近的餐厅或者规划出行路线时,背后都有地理空间数据库在默默地工作。
它为我们提供了准确的位置信息、道路状况以及周边的各种设施分布。
又或者在城市规划中,决策者需要了解不同区域的土地利用情况、人口密度分布等,以便做出合理的规划决策,这也离不开地理空间数据库的支持。
那么,究竟什么是地理空间数据库呢?简单来说,它是一种专门用于存储和管理地理空间数据的数据库系统。
这些数据可以包括地理位置、地形地貌、行政区划、交通网络、气象信息等等。
与传统的数据库不同,地理空间数据库能够处理具有空间属性的数据,也就是说,它不仅关心数据的属性值,还关注数据的空间位置和相互关系。
地理空间数据库的构成通常包括数据模型、数据结构和数据管理系统。
数据模型用于定义地理空间数据的组织方式和语义,常见的数据模型有矢量数据模型和栅格数据模型。
矢量数据模型将地理实体表示为点、线、面等几何对象,适用于精确表示边界清晰的地理要素,如道路、建筑物等。
栅格数据模型则将地理空间划分为规则的网格单元,每个单元存储一个属性值,常用于表示连续变化的地理现象,如地形高程、气温等。
数据结构则决定了数据在数据库中的存储方式和访问效率。
常见的数据结构包括拓扑数据结构和层次数据结构等。
拓扑数据结构能够有效地表达地理实体之间的空间关系,如相邻、包含等,从而便于进行空间分析和查询。
层次数据结构则将数据按照层次组织起来,提高了数据的存储和检索效率。
数据管理系统则负责对地理空间数据进行存储、检索、更新和维护等操作。
它需要具备高效的空间索引机制,以便快速定位和访问数据。
同时,还需要支持复杂的空间查询和分析功能,如缓冲区分析、叠加分析、网络分析等。
地理空间数据库的建立并非一蹴而就,需要经过一系列的步骤。
地理数据库地理数据库地理数据库是指用来存储和管理地理信息数据的数据库系统。
它能够以空间方式组织和处理大量地理数据,使得用户能够获取和分析地理信息。
地理数据库广泛应用于城市规划、环境保护、资源管理、农业、气象等领域。
地理数据库的基本概念包括地理实体、属性、关系和地理操作。
地理实体是指现实世界中的地理现象,如河流、山脉、建筑物等。
属性是描述地理实体特征的数据,如名称、海拔高度、面积等。
关系是地理实体之间的相互联系,如两个城市之间的距离、河流与湖泊的关系。
地理操作是对地理实体进行查询、分析、可视化和模拟等处理过程。
地理数据库的常见类型包括地理信息系统数据库(Geographic Information System, GIS)、空间数据库(Spatial Database)和地理关系数据库(Geographic Relational Database)等。
地理信息系统数据库是用来存储和管理地理信息数据的系统,可用于制图、空间查询和地理分析。
空间数据库是在数据库管理系统中添加空间数据类型和空间相关的操作,使得地理数据能够与非空间数据进行关联查询和分析。
地理关系数据库是在关系数据库中嵌入地理信息数据和地理操作,以实现与GIS的集成。
地理数据库的设计和建立需要考虑数据模型、数据获取、数据存储和数据查询等方面的问题。
常用的地理数据模型包括面状模型(面对象模型)、图形模型(线对象模型)和栅格模型。
面状模型适用于表示地物的空间形状和边界关系,如多边形表示的行政区划。
图形模型适用于表示线状地物,如道路和铁路等。
栅格模型适用于表示连续分布的地物数据,如遥感影像和DEM数据。
数据获取是地理数据库的关键步骤,主要包括遥感数据获取、GPS数据采集和地理编码等。
遥感数据获取是通过航空或卫星传感器获取地物特征的数据,如影像数据和高程数据。
GPS数据采集是通过全球定位系统获取地物的空间坐标信息。
地理编码是将地名或地址转换为地理坐标的过程,以实现地理数据的准确定位。
简述地理空间数据库建立的流程下载温馨提示:该文档是我店铺精心编制而成,希望大家下载以后,能够帮助大家解决实际的问题。
文档下载后可定制随意修改,请根据实际需要进行相应的调整和使用,谢谢!并且,本店铺为大家提供各种各样类型的实用资料,如教育随笔、日记赏析、句子摘抄、古诗大全、经典美文、话题作文、工作总结、词语解析、文案摘录、其他资料等等,如想了解不同资料格式和写法,敬请关注!Download tips: This document is carefully compiled by theeditor. I hope that after you download them,they can help yousolve practical problems. The document can be customized andmodified after downloading,please adjust and use it according toactual needs, thank you!In addition, our shop provides you with various types ofpractical materials,such as educational essays, diaryappreciation,sentence excerpts,ancient poems,classic articles,topic composition,work summary,word parsing,copy excerpts,other materials and so on,want to know different data formats andwriting methods,please pay attention!地理空间数据库建立的流程主要包括以下几个步骤:1. 需求分析确定数据库的应用场景和目标用户。
一、实习背景与目的随着我国地理信息产业的快速发展,地理空间数据库技术作为地理信息系统(GIS)的核心组成部分,其重要性日益凸显。
为了提高学生对地理空间数据库技术的实际操作能力,本实训旨在通过实际操作,让学生熟悉地理空间数据库的基本概念、设计、管理和应用,培养学生的空间数据处理和分析能力。
二、实习内容1. 实训环境本次实习采用ArcGIS软件进行地理空间数据库的创建、管理和应用。
ArcGIS是一款功能强大的地理信息系统软件,具有丰富的空间数据处理和分析功能。
2. 实训内容(1)地理空间数据库的基本概念实习首先介绍了地理空间数据库的基本概念,包括空间数据、属性数据、地理空间数据库、空间数据模型等。
(2)地理空间数据库设计实习重点讲解了地理空间数据库的设计方法,包括ER模型设计、空间数据模型设计、数据字典编制等。
(3)地理空间数据库创建实习指导学生使用ArcGIS软件创建地理空间数据库,包括数据库的创建、要素类的创建、字段属性的设置等。
(4)地理空间数据库管理实习指导学生进行地理空间数据库的管理,包括数据的导入导出、数据编辑、数据查询、空间分析等。
(5)地理空间数据库应用实习引导学生利用地理空间数据库进行实际应用,如制作地图、空间分析、决策支持等。
三、实习步骤1. 准备工作(1)安装ArcGIS软件,确保软件运行正常。
(2)收集实习所需的空间数据和属性数据。
2. 实训过程(1)地理空间数据库设计根据实习所需的数据,设计地理空间数据库的ER模型,并绘制ER图。
(2)地理空间数据库创建使用ArcGIS软件创建地理空间数据库,包括数据库的创建、要素类的创建、字段属性的设置等。
(3)地理空间数据库管理导入实习所需的数据,进行数据编辑、数据查询、空间分析等操作。
(4)地理空间数据库应用利用地理空间数据库进行实际应用,如制作地图、空间分析、决策支持等。
3. 实习总结实习结束后,学生需撰写实习报告,总结实习过程中的收获和体会。
geo数据库基本功能
Geo数据库是管理地理空间数据的关系型数据库,具有以下基本功能:
1. 数据存储:Geo数据库可以存储各种类型的地理空间数据,包括空间数据(如点、线、面等)和属性数据(如人口数量、土地利用类型等)。
2. 数据检索:Geo数据库支持通过空间查询和属性查询等方式检索数据,用户可以根据需要获取相关地理信息。
3. 数据处理和分析:Geo数据库可以对地理空间数据进行处理和分析,包括空间运算、地理统计分析等,以满足各种地理问题解决的需求。
4. 地图可视化:Geo数据库可以将地理信息以地图的形式可视化,提供直观的地理信息展示方式。
5. 数据更新和维护:Geo数据库支持对数据进行更新和维护,确保数据的准确性和时效性。
6. 跨平台应用:Geo数据库可以跨平台应用,支持各种操作系统和软件环境,方便用户的使用。
总之,Geo数据库具有强大的地理空间数据处理、分析和可视化能力,能够满足各种地理信息系统的需求,是地理信息产业中重要的组成部分。
数据库的地理空间数据存储与分析在当今科技发展和数字化趋势的浪潮下,地理信息系统(Geographic Information System,简称GIS)的应用越来越广泛。
GIS是一种将地理位置信息和非空间属性数据相结合的技术,可用于地图制作、资源管理、环境保护、市场分析等领域。
而数据库的地理空间数据存储与分析则是实现GIS功能的关键。
本文将探讨数据库中地理空间数据的存储和分析方法,并介绍其在不同领域的应用。
一、地理空间数据存储1. 空间数据类型地理空间数据是指在地理坐标系统下描述地理空间位置和形状的数据。
在数据库中,地理空间数据可以通过几何对象的方式进行存储。
常见的几何对象包括点、线和面。
对于三维空间,还可以存储体对象。
此外,还可以通过拓扑关系来描述空间对象之间的空间关联。
2. 空间索引为了提高地理空间数据的查询效率,需要对空间数据进行索引。
常用的空间索引方法有R树、四叉树和网格索引等。
这些索引结构在存储地理空间数据时,可以快速定位到感兴趣的空间对象,提高查询的效率。
3. 空间数据的存储格式地理空间数据可以采用矢量或栅格的方式进行存储。
矢量数据是通过点、线和多边形等几何对象来描述地物的位置和形状,它可以保留空间对象的精确几何信息。
而栅格数据则是将地物划分为规则的网格单元,每个网格单元有一个属性值来表示地物的特征。
矢量和栅格数据在不同的应用场景下有各自的优势和适用性。
二、地理空间数据分析1. 空间查询地理空间数据的查询是GIS分析的基础。
常见的空间查询操作有距离查询、邻近查询和包含关系查询等。
距离查询可以找到与指定对象在一定距离内的其他对象;邻近查询可以找到与指定对象相邻的其他对象;包含关系查询可以找到包含指定对象的父对象或子对象。
这些查询可以帮助我们了解地物之间的空间关系。
2. 空间分析在GIS分析中,空间分析是一种通过对地理空间数据进行处理和计算,从而得出新的地理信息的方法。
常见的空间分析操作有缓冲区分析、叠加分析和网络分析等。
如何进行地理信息系统的空间数据库设计地理信息系统(Geographic Information System,简称GIS)作为一种集成多种数据和空间信息的信息系统,已经广泛应用于城市规划、自然资源管理、环境保护、交通规划等领域。
而空间数据库设计是GIS中非常重要的一部分,它涉及到数据的组织、存储和处理,直接关系到GIS的性能和效率。
本文将探讨如何进行地理信息系统的空间数据库设计。
一、需求分析在进行空间数据库设计之前,首先需要进行需求分析,明确系统所需要存储的数据种类和数据量。
根据用户的需求,确定需要存储的地理对象类型,例如建筑物、道路、河流等。
同时还需要考虑数据的更新频率以及对数据的访问需要。
二、数据模型选择在设计空间数据库时,需要选择适合的数据模型。
目前常用的数据模型有层次模型、网状模型、关系模型和面向对象模型等。
根据具体的需求和现有技术水平,选择合适的数据模型。
一般来说,关系模型是较为常用的一种模型,它可以通过表格来存储地理空间数据和属性数据,方便数据的管理和查询。
三、空间索引设计在地理信息系统中,空间索引是提高查询效率的关键。
通过适当的空间索引设计,可以大幅提升数据查询的速度。
常用的空间索引方法包括R树、四叉树和网格索引等。
根据系统的特点和查询需求,选择合适的空间索引方法,并进行索引的构建。
四、数据存储与组织在进行空间数据库设计时,需要考虑数据的存储和组织方式。
一般来说,可以采用关系型数据库进行数据存储,并建立合适的表结构。
对于大规模的地理空间数据,可以考虑采用分布式存储方式,将数据分布在不同的物理节点上,提高系统的扩展性和性能。
五、数据完整性与一致性地理信息系统的空间数据库中通常涉及大量的数据,因此需要确保数据的完整性和一致性。
在进行数据插入、更新和删除时,需要进行相应的约束和验证,确保数据的有效性和正确性。
同时,还需要进行数据的备份和恢复,以防数据丢失或损坏。
六、安全性与权限控制在进行空间数据库设计时,需要考虑数据的安全性和权限控制。